California on Alert: Iranian Drone Threat – What You Need to Know
Federal authorities have confirmed to California officials that Iranian-affiliated actors have expressed a desire to potentially conduct drone attacks against targets within the state. Governor Gavin Newsom addressed the reports on Wednesday, emphasizing that, as of now, there is no “imminent threat.” The information, contained in an FBI memo distributed to local law enforcement, stems from intelligence gathered as early as February 2026.
The FBI Memo: Details of the Alleged Threat
The FBI memo details unverified information suggesting that Iran “allegedly aspired to conduct a surprise attack using unmanned aerial vehicles from an unidentified vessel off the coast of the United States Homeland,” specifically targeting unspecified locations in California. This potential action was reportedly considered in the event the U.S. Were to conduct strikes against Iran. Crucially, the memo acknowledges a lack of information regarding the timing, method, specific targets, or individuals involved.
“Aspirational” in Nature: Assessing the Risk
Law enforcement sources have characterized the information as “aspirational,” meaning it represents a stated intent rather than a concrete plan. Federal and state security officials routinely collect intelligence on potential threats from adversaries, but the mere expression of a desire to cause harm does not equate to an immediate capability or plan of attack. Reports of this nature are shared with local law enforcement on a daily basis as a matter of standard procedure.
California’s Preparedness and Ongoing Coordination
Governor Newsom stated that “drone issues have been top of mind” for his administration, leading to the formation of dedicated work groups focused on addressing these concerns. He affirmed his ongoing coordination with security and intelligence officials regarding potential threats to California, including those linked to the conflict in the Middle East. Newsom reiterated on social media that while no imminent threats are currently known, the state remains prepared for any emergency.
The Broader Context: Iran’s Drone Capabilities and Regional Tensions
The warning comes amid escalating tensions in the Middle East, with Iran engaging in retaliatory actions following ongoing conflict. Iran possesses a “vast and diverse arsenal of drones” that have been deployed throughout the region, raising concerns about potential escalation and the projection of force beyond its immediate borders.
Beyond Drones: Other Potential Threats
Homeland security experts have likewise pointed to the possibility of cyberattacks and the history of alleged Iranian plots targeting dissidents and American officials within the U.S. As potential avenues for retaliation. U.S. Intelligence is also monitoring the expanding use of drones by Mexican drug cartels and the potential for this technology to be used against American forces near the border.
